You bought the AI tool. Nobody used it. $200 a month, gone.
That's not a you problem. That's an implementation problem nobody warned you about.
Enterprise AI firms like Fusionex built their reputation on something most gurus skip entirely — starting with your data, not the technology. They don't sell tools first. They identify what business decision is broken, then work backward to find what AI actually fixes it.
That's the real lesson here. AI isn't a product you install. It's a solution to a specific operational gap. When you flip that order — problem first, tool second — adoption happens naturally because your team finally sees the point.
The companies winning with AI right now aren't the ones who bought the most sophisticated platform. They're the ones who solved one measurable problem in the first 30 days and built confidence from there.
Your immediate action: Write down the one business task that eats the most time or produces the most errors each week. That single answer tells you exactly where your first AI win lives — no coding, no overhaul, no consultant required.
